Edward HATTAM

HATTAM, Edward

Service Numbers: 2372, R2372
Last Rank: Private
Last Unit: 39th Infantry Battalion
Born: Rushworth, Victoria, Australia, 14 April 1893
Occupation: Inspector, Commonwealth Investigation Branch
Died: Kew, Victoria, Australia, 27 October 1977, aged 84 years, cause of death not yet discovered
Memorials: Bendigo Great War Roll of Honor, Toolleen State School Honor Roll
